Output 8595a705fbeefa4024df91898bd539200f7874e1d965191f215205de9ee0696e:0

value
65479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d584614051d079f82a6c55b57ed7c56359cdec2 OP_EQUAL
address
38jyhgW7KgN53x9V5XyWs8Aa1Hi6ZdQAHH
transaction
8595a705fbeefa4024df91898bd539200f7874e1d965191f215205de9ee0696e
spent
true